Inter Milan are reportedly preparing moves for the Serie A trio of Emil Holm, Roberto Pereyra and Merih Demiral.

According to Il Corriere dello Sport via FcInterNews, the Nerazzurri are looking to bolster Simone Inzaghi’s squad with new incomers.

The first profile mentioned is Spezia’s Emil Holm. The Swede is unlikely to dwell in Liguria following the club’s relegation at the end of last season, with a host of suitors ready to throw him an escape rope.

The 23-year-old is a right wingback who would practically replace Raoul Bellanova, serving as Denzel Dumfries’ understudy. However, the source claims that this idea remains in its early stages.

The Beneamata would attempt to buy the young man on loan with the right to buy.

As for Pereyra, the Rome-based newspaper claims that the Argentine isn’t on top of Beppe Marotta’s shortlist, but remains an interesting solution.

The 32-year-old is a former Juventus and Watford player who returned to Udinese in 2020. However, his contract with the Zebrette expired last week.

Finally, Demiral is another former Juventus player. The defender has been an Atalanta player for the last couple of seasons. He had his highs and lows at Gian Piero Gasperini’s court.

The report believes the Turk is the preferred candidate to enhance the Nerazzurri’s backline. Inter are trying to convince La Dea to a loan formula.
